Ideas, tutorials, and stories from the world of code.
Hand-picked deep dives on programming, AI tooling, and software craft — written by the CoddyKit team for curious learners.
Bash Blunders & Linux Lessons: Dodging Common Command Line Mistakes
Even seasoned developers make mistakes with the Linux command line and Bash scripting. This post dives into common pitfalls, from…
Mastering the Command Line: Best Practices for Robust Bash Scripting
Elevate your Bash scripting skills with essential best practices. This post covers readability, error handling, security, modular…
Linux Command Line & Bash Scripting Mastery: Your First Steps into the Terminal (Post 1/5)
Unlock the power of your computer by mastering the Linux command line and Bash scripting. This introductory guide covers essentia…
The Road Ahead: Future Trends and Ecosystem of Smart Contracts with Solidity
Dive into the exciting future of smart contracts and Solidity, exploring key trends like scalability, interoperability, and Web3…
Beyond the Basics: Advanced Solidity Techniques & Real-World Smart Contract Use Cases
Dive into advanced Solidity concepts like upgradeability, meta-transactions, and oracles, then explore compelling real-world appl…
Smart Contracts 101: Common Solidity Mistakes & How to Avoid Them (Post 3/5)
This post dives into common mistakes made in Solidity smart contract development, from reentrancy and integer overflows to access…
Beyond the Basics: Solidity Best Practices for Secure and Efficient Smart Contracts
Dive deeper into Solidity development with essential best practices for building secure, efficient, and maintainable smart contra…
Getting Started with Blockchain Smart Contracts and Solidity: Your First Step into Web3
Dive into the exciting world of blockchain smart contracts and Solidity with this beginner-friendly guide. Learn what smart contr…
WebAssembly's Horizon: Future Trends and Ecosystem Evolution
Explore the exciting future of WebAssembly (WASM), delving into its expanding ecosystem, emerging use cases beyond the browser wi…
Beyond the Basics: Advanced WebAssembly Techniques for Hyper-Performance
Dive deep into advanced WebAssembly (WASM) features like threads, SIMD, and optimized JavaScript interop, exploring how they unlo…